There will always be a very light line. Women`s bodies do produce the LH hormone all the time, but it produces a lot more when a woman is about to ovulate.
So no, it`s not true that any line at all (faint) means a positive OPK.
Like Clysta said, the test line has to be as dark or darker then the control line. If you read the instructions that come with your OPK`s, you will see that
